首页
社区
课程
招聘
未解决 [讨论]Intel手册上说保护模式可以直接寻址,分段寻址,以及启用了虚拟86模式可以按实地址模式寻址, 可是为什么网上都说保护模式必然启用分段?
发表于: 2021-2-23 13:21 2753

未解决 [讨论]Intel手册上说保护模式可以直接寻址,分段寻址,以及启用了虚拟86模式可以按实地址模式寻址, 可是为什么网上都说保护模式必然启用分段?

2021-2-23 13:21
2753

问题来自 Intel手册卷1:基础架构中的3.3.4节,求大神指教。

 

自问自答:保护模式下的平坦模式并没有脱离段选择子和gdt描述符表,只不过每个段基地址是0,段长度是4G。手册中分成平坦模式和分段模式,造成了我以为平坦模式可以忽略段寄存器的误解。也就是说保护模式下只有分段和虚拟86模式2种寻址方式,平坦内存模型只是特殊的分段内存模型而已。


[培训]内核驱动高级班,冲击BAT一流互联网大厂工作,每周日13:00-18:00直播授课

最后于 2021-2-23 15:41 被lcineyes编辑 ,原因:
收藏
免费 0
支持
分享
最新回复 (1)
雪    币: 246
活跃值: (4517)
能力值: ( LV4,RANK:45 )
在线值:
发帖
回帖
粉丝
2
因为这也是手册上写了的
2021-2-23 14:27
0
游客
登录 | 注册 方可回帖
返回
//